PFT - Physical Fitness Testing - Update Pass/Fail (without the submission) to confirm with PFT requirement to notify Parents of results
Starting with the 21-22 results, PFT requires that parents receive their students' PFT - Physical Fitness Testing results. As such, can Aeries still provide a way to automatically update Pass/Fail without the submission information? (CDE PFT meeting 1/25/2023)
1 votePer the PFT Webinar on January 25th, 2023. According to CDE the LEAs are not required to send the PFT pass/not pass results or "Healthy Fitness Zones" to the parents. They do, however, need to report the raw scores to the students. The CDE said it would be an LEA's local decision to report the PFT scores to the parents. (also see item 6 under PFT Data in the CDE's Physical Fitness FAQ page
https://www.cde.ca.gov/ta/tg/pf/pft11fasqa.asp)
The Fitnessgram uses proprietary calculations for the VO2max and the Healthy Fitness Zones. As such, Aeries cannot calculate the pass/not passed statuses for the individual test parts. LEA staff, however, are able to hand enter the pass/not pass test statuses for each student or run mass change queries on the PFT data to set the statuses.
